What They're Looking For.

Must Have

Bachelor’s degree in engineering, Professional Engineer in your state of residence with the ability to obtain licensure in other states where the practice operates within 6 months of hire, 15+ years of experience with recognized expertise in water reuse, advanced treatment, and related technical leadership, Ability to lead others, deliver complex projects, and develop technical approaches for proposals

Nice to Have

Master’s degree in engineering or equivalent experience, Nationally recognized expertise through presenting, moderating, publication, or similar industry leadership related to water reuse or advanced treatment, Active participation in industry organizations related to water reuse, advanced treatment, or W/WW Treatment, Leadership experience within relevant professional organizations, Experience developing firmwide best practices, training content, and quality improvements across multi-office teams

How to Apply on Workday

  • Workday has a multi-step form — save your progress after every section.
  • "Apply With LinkedIn" can fail or lose data; manual entry is more reliable.
  • Watch for the "Submit for Review" final step — hitting "Save" alone does not submit.
  • Job requisition numbers are useful when following up with HR by email.
